McDowell Early Learning Centre (Full-Time Permanent) * 1 at Children's Village at Navan (Full-Time Permanent) * 1 at Children's Village at Findlay Creek (Full-Time Contract until January 13, 2028) *Who We Are* For over 160 years, Children?s Village of Ottawa-Carleton has been an integral part of our community, supporting children, families, and caregivers through generations of change. Founded in 1864 as a home for orphaned and vulnerable children, we?ve evolved into a leader in high-quality, inclusive early learning and care. Throughout every chapter, one principle has remained constant: creating environments that feel like ?the next best thing to home.? Today, as one of Ottawa?s longest-standing charities, we serve families through a network of licensed childcare centres, home childcare programs, and community-based services that reach children from infancy through school age.
